Sasan Ultra Mega Power Project
This project is being executed by Reliance Power Ltd and has an installed capacity of 3960 MW. This coal for this project will be sourced from Moher, Moher-Amlohri extention and Chhattrasal.

Chitrangi Power Project
This project is being executed by Reliance Power and will have a capacity of 3960 MW. This project will derive coal from the captive coal mines at Moher and water from the Gopad river.

Mahan Super Thermal Power Project
This project, being executed by Essar group is envisaged to have a capacity of 2000 MW. This project will derive coal from the Mahan coal block . This project will be located across the villages of Karsualal, Bandhora, Khairahi & Nagwa Tehsil.

Jaypee Nigrie Super Thermal Power Project
This power project, to be executed by the Jaypee Group is under construction at the moment. This project is envisaged to have an installed capacity of 1320 MW.

DB Power M.P. Ltd
Dainik Bhaskar is the organization, which is executing this power project and will have an installed capacity of 2690 MW. The project has coal linkage with Coal India Limited and will derive water from the Gopad river.

Singrauli Super Thermal Power Station
This power
plant is the first power plant of the state run National Thermal Power
Corporation (NTPC). This project established in 1977 is located at
Shaktinagar in Singrauli with an installed capacity of 2000 MW. It
sources coal from Jayant and Bina mines and water from the Rihand
reservoir.
Coal Mining Projects in Singrauli
Northern Coal Fields
Run by the state owned Coal India Limited, it operated 13 coal mines across the district. It has some of the thickest coal seam of India of about 131 metres in the Jhingurda seam. It supplies coal to NTPC, Renupower etc to generate roughly about 13295 MW of electricity.

Moher & Moher Amlohri Extension Coal Block
This coal block originally under Northern Coalfields Ltd. Command area has now been transferred to Reliance Power Ltd under competitive bidding in 2007. The coal generated here will be used at the Sasan Power ltd and other power plants of Reliance Power Ltd.

Mahan Coal Ltd.
This coal block is an joint venture between Hindalco Industries Ltd and Essar Power M.P. Ltd. The coal reserves of this block is about 144 MT. This project will cater to the requirement of Essar Power Ltd. and Hindalco Industries Ltd for the next 15 years.

Amelia Coal Block
This project is a joint venture between M.P. government and Jaypee group to service the Jaypee Power plant at Nigrie. This coal block has about reserves of about 70 million tonnes.

Aluminium Smelter Plants in Singrauli
Mahan Aluminium Ltd
This plant is run by the Hindalco Industries and is located at Bargawan on NH 75E. The smelter plant has a capacity of 3.25 LTPA.The alumina requirement for the plant will be sourced from Hindalco’s captive mines at Orissa and Uttar Pradesh.
